GOVERNMENT HOUSE,

HONGKONG. 9th. March, 1916.

I have the honour to acknowledge the receipt of

your Despatch No. 2 of the 5th. January, 1916, transmitting a request from Mrs. Brett, the wife of Mr. C. W. Brett who is in the Asylum in Ceylon, that the pension granted to her husband may be made to commence on April 17th. and that half-pay leave may be granted to that date and to inform you that I regret I am unable to recommend that the application should be entertained.

2.

I would draw attention to the fact that all Mr. Brett's expenses in Ceylon have been borne by this Colony and the

pension due, viz., £67 9 4, has been paid in full to Mrs. Brett

during her husband's sickness.
